DTC 51 ABS Pump Motor Lock
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
DTC No.DTC Detecting ConditionTrouble Area
51Pump motor is not operating normally during initial checkABS pump motor
Fail safe function:
If trouble occurs in the ABS pump motor, the ECU cuts off the current to the ABS control (solenoid) relay and
prohibits ABS control.

ABS Warning Light Circuit
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
If the ECU detects trouble, it lights the ABS warning light while at the same time prohibiting ABS control. At
this time, the ECU records a DTC in memory.
After removing the short pin of the DLC1, connect between terminals Tc and E
1 of the DLC1 to make the
ABS warning light blink and output the DTC.

Tc Terminal Circuit
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
Connecting between terminals Tc and E1 of the DLC1 cause the ECU to display the DTC by flashing the ABS
warning light.
WIRING DIAGRAM
INSPECTION PROCEDURE
1 Check voltage between terminals Tc and E1 of DLC1.
CHECK:
(a) Turn the ignition switch ON.
(b) Measure the voltage between terminals Tc and E
1 of the
DLC1.
OK:
Voltage: 10 - 14 V
OK If ABS warning light does not blink even after Tc
and E
1 are connected, ECU may be defective.

Ts Terminal Circuit
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
The sensor check circuit detects abnormalities in the speed sensor signal which cannot be detected with
the DTC check.
Connecting terminals Ts and E
1 of the DLC1 in the engine compartment starts the check.
WIRING DIAGRAM
INSPECTION PROCEDURE
1 Check voltage between terminals Ts and E1 of DLC1.
CHECK:
(a) Turn the ignition switch ON.
(b) Measure the voltage between terminals Ts and E
1 of the
DLC1.
OK:
Voltage: 10 - 14 V
OK If ABS warning light does not blink even after Ts
and E
1 are connected, ECU may be defective.

DTC 12 Short in Squib Circuit (to B+)
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
The squib circuit consists of the airbag sensor assembly, spiral cable, steering wheel pad and front passen-
ger airbag assembly. It causes the SRS to deploy when the SRS deployment conditions are satisfied.
For details of the function of each components, see FUNCTION OF COMPONENTS on page RS-2.
DTC 12 is recorded when a B+ short is detected in the squib circuit.
DTC No.DTC Detection ConditionTrouble Area
12
Short circuit in squib wire harness (to B+)
Squib malfunction
Spiral cable malfunction
Airbag sensor assembly malfunctionSteering wheel pad (D squib)
Front passenger airbag assembly (P squib)
Spiral cable
Airbag sensor assembly
Wire harness
